SYDNEY Opera House's new Spring Dance festival should be a stayer. In its first year the program has been small but well chosen.
There was an international headliner at commercial prices (flamenco superstar Eva Yerbabuena, reviewed earlier), a free film program on the Opera House forecourt that attracted about 5400 people through three evenings, and an online choreographic competition that scored 75 entries from across the world and more than 97,000 visits to the site.
